Analysis

The most recent figure for annual national disposable income, us $, volume, constant ppps in Slovak Republic is 163,126 US dollars, PPP converted, measured in 2024. That is the highest value across all 30 years on record.

That represents a change of up 4.0% on the previous year and up 21.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, annual national disposable income, us $, volume, constant ppps in Slovak Republic peaked at 163,126 US dollars, PPP converted in 2024 and was at its lowest, 61,632 US dollars, PPP converted, in 1995.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 30 years of available data.

This table presents countries' annual national disposable income (net). Net disposable income is calculated by deducting the consumption of fixed capital (depreciation) from gross national disposal income. The data is in US dollars converted using Purchasing Power Parities (PPPs) and in constant prices (chain linked volumes rebased to 2020).
